On the 20th, Democratic Party's Lee Sang-min Impeachment Trial TF Holds First Meeting
"Kim Do-eup Must Promptly Form the Prosecution Committee and Legal Team as a Prosecutor"
[Asia Economy Reporter Oh Ju-yeon] On the 20th, the Democratic Party of Korea urged Kim Do-eup, Chairman of the National Assembly Legislation and Judiciary Committee from the People Power Party, to promptly form the prosecution committee regarding the impeachment motion against Minister of the Interior and Safety Lee Sang-min.
Park Hong-geun, the Democratic Party floor leader, said at the first meeting of the "Lee Sang-min Minister of the Interior and Safety Impeachment Trial Response TF" held at the National Assembly on the same day, "Chairman Kim Do-eup has not even formed the prosecution committee as a prosecutor," and criticized, "He requests a swift decision from the Constitutional Court, but he is not fulfilling his duties as a prosecutor."
He continued, calling it a "clear dereliction of duty," and emphasized, "Chairman Kim is not just a single member of the National Assembly but clearly an institution. He must act according to the decisions of the National Assembly, not to protect the administration or for party interests." He added, "If he does not fulfill his duties, I strongly urge him to promptly delegate to a legal representative team."
Jin Sun-mi, head of the TF, also pointed out, "Chairman Kim is taking a passive stance on forming the prosecution committee and there are reports that he is unilaterally looking for legal representatives," and stressed, "The petitioner in the impeachment trial procedure under the National Assembly Act is the 'National Assembly,' and the prosecutors act as representatives conducting the lawsuit on behalf of the National Assembly, which must never be forgotten."
Jin said, "The impeachment motion against Minister Lee Sang-min was passed with 179 votes in favor, more than the number of lawmakers from the three opposition parties who proposed it," and added, "As the prosecution committee chairman of the National Assembly, he has the duty to do his best to ensure that the impeachment motion, overwhelmingly passed by the National Assembly plenary session, is accepted by the Constitutional Court. I hope the prosecution committee and legal representative team for the Lee Sang-min impeachment trial will be promptly formed in consultation with the opposition parties as soon as possible."
She also referred to precedents where the prosecution committee and legal representative team were formed through bipartisan consultation during the two impeachment trials in 2004 and 2017.
Jin said, "In the 2004 impeachment trial of former President Roh Moo-hyun, the prosecution and legal representative teams were not separately distinguished, and a combined team of 67 members was formed. In 2017, during the impeachment of former President Park Geun-hye, a prosecution team of 9 members and a legal representative team of 16 members were formed," and added, "The legal representative team for the impeachment trial should be formed fairly and objectively through sufficient consultation with the opposition parties who proposed and led the impeachment motion, so that the public can accept it."
She further stated, "Chairman Kim’s unilateral formation of the legal representative team, expressing negative opinions about the impeachment trial of Lee Sang-min passed by the National Assembly, is absolutely unacceptable," and added, "He will be held strictly accountable for this responsibility."
